Ye Olde Tavern is a restaurant located in Manchester Center, VT. It is one of 49 restaurants listed in Manchester Center. Its 4.6-star rating is above the Manchester Center city average of 4.4 stars. It ranks #15 of 49 restaurants in Manchester Center. There are 10 photos associated with this location.

A must visit if you love historical buildings turned into a non traditional restaurant. Seating available in several rooms with fireplaces. Waiter was very friendly and helpful. Complimentary cranberry fritters with maple butter was a great start. Appetizers were excellent. I got the escargot and new York strip for a main. Highly recommend.
The food was very good, particularly the cheddar and ale onion soup and the cranberry fritters. The crab cake wasn't anything special, but the salmon and the chicken pot pie were pretty good. The decoration and ambience were amazing.
